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
48846 51 9156258
5078561132 107 680234
5078561132 107 680234
59882450475 82 18300626285
All about undefined
Interested in learning more?
5078561132 107 680234
59882450475 82 18300626285
See more
9337846840 3774
5374 0925143547 7955411
See more
56317 30668480113 11230738559
1766560010 508207486 025 87
See more